• A polynomial is a mathematical expression that contains variables, coefficients, and the addition, subtraction, multiplication, and non-negative integer exponents operations.

,

• Variable exponents are not permitted in polynomials.

,

• Polynomials can include fractions.

,

• They cannot, however, have variables in the denominator.

,

• Variables in polynomials cannot have negative exponents.

,

• Non-polynomial functions, including trigonometric functions like cosine, are not allowed in polynomials.
